Frequently Asked Questions
What types of remote Python jobs are available?
Backend engineering (Django, FastAPI, Flask), data engineering & pipelines, AI/ML engineering (training and deploying models), DevOps & automation, and increasingly: agentic systems and LLM-based applications. Python's versatility means you can find remote roles across many domains.
What salary can remote Python developers expect?
Mid-level remote Python developers earn $90k–$150k, senior engineers earn $150k–$230k, and AI/ML-focused roles at top companies can reach $250k–$400k+ with equity. Python + AI skills command premium salaries in 2026.
Do I need data science skills to get a Python job?
Not for backend engineering roles. Many remote Python jobs are pure backend work — building APIs, services, and infrastructure. However, familiarity with data tools (pandas, SQL) and basic ML concepts is increasingly valuable even for backend-focused roles.
Is Python fast enough for production systems?
Yes, when used correctly. Most Python performance issues come from poor architecture, not the language itself. With async frameworks (FastAPI), proper caching, and modern infrastructure, Python powers some of the largest systems in the world. AI tools help you write more performant Python code from the start.
